
The Pros and Cons of Being a Nurse
Exploring the Benefits and Drawbacks of the Nursing Profession
Being a nurse is a noble and rewarding profession that requires dedication, compassion, and a strong desire to help others. Nurses play a crucial role in the healthcare system, providing direct patient care, advocating for patients, and supporting healthcare teams. With the opportunity to make a positive impact on people's lives, being a nurse can be deeply fulfilling. However, it also comes with its own set of challenges and demands. Conclusion
In conclusion, the nursing profession offers a blend of intrinsic rewards and inherent challenges. While the gratification of positively impacting patients' lives and the breadth of career opportunities within nursing are undeniably appealing, it's crucial to acknowledge the physical, emotional, and mental demands that come with the job. By recognizing both the benefits and drawbacks of being a nurse, individuals can make informed decisions about pursuing this crucial and impactful career path.
